Feature oeste ojete
Definition Punto cardinal del horizonte, por donde cae el Sol en los días de equinoccio, convencionalmente ubicado a la izquierda de los mapas, a 270° del norte. Ojal pequeño y redondo, reforzado con metal o costura, por el que se pasa un cordón u otra sujeción.

Look-alike desk: oeste vs ojete

A purely visual mix-up. oeste ([oˈest̪e]) and ojete ([oˈxet̪e])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ions.
